The requirements of the GCSE curriculum introduce a framework where both English Language and English Literature are studied in tandem to ensure a comprehensive understanding of the syllabus. In Language sessions, students attending Chailey School or Uckfield College engage with both fiction and non-fiction analysis, requiring a firm grasp of narrative writing alongside transactional formats where students must demonstrate an ability to control their prose for a specific effect. We might examine the structural impact of asyndeton in a descriptive piece, considering how the omission of conjunctions can create a sense of frantic energy or speed. This technical understanding is vital when students are asked to produce their own original work. Equally, being able to identify the rhetorical techniques used to influence an audience allows them to compare writers’ perspectives across different non-fiction texts. The study of English Literature allows for a more profound exploration of character motivation and social hierarchy, which are essential for high-level analysis. A student might examine the intricate psychological depth of Shakespeare's Macbeth, considering how the Jacobean context influences the portrayal of ambition and guilt. We also address the requirements of the poetry anthology, perhaps looking at the evocative language used in the works of John Keats to explore themes of beauty and mortality. Through essay writing practice, students learn to structure their responses paragraph by paragraph, ensuring that their arguments are well-supported by textual evidence. This involves teaching the student how to connect a close-up analysis of a specific scene to the wider themes of the entire play or novel.
